The key to making these systems effective lies in understanding solar panel efficiency. High-efficiency panels convert more sunlight into usable energy, meaning you get more power from a smaller, portable unit. This is especially important during emergencies when space and weight matter. A highly efficient solar panel ensures you can maximize your power output in limited sunlight, giving you confidence that your device needs will be met even on overcast days or during brief periods of cloud cover. Pairing these panels with solid emergency power storage options further enhances your preparedness. Batteries designed for emergency use can store excess energy generated during sunny periods, so you have a backup supply when the sun isn’t shining. This combination means you don’t have to rely solely on real-time sunlight, which can be unpredictable during storms or extended cloudy days. When choosing a small solar setup, look for units that prioritize both solar panel efficiency and reliable storage capacity. A system with a high-efficiency panel coupled with a robust battery will allow you to charge devices like smartphones, radios, LED lights, or even small medical equipment, ensuring essential communication and safety devices stay operational. The portability of small solar units makes them perfect for emergency preparedness; you can easily carry them in your bug-out bag, car, or home emergency kit. Additionally, many models are designed to be simple to set up and use, so even if you’re not a tech expert, you can quickly deploy the system when needed. Remember, the key is to understand how well your solar panel performs in various conditions and how much energy your emergency power storage can hold. These factors determine how long you can keep essential devices running during a power outage. How Long Do Small Solar Panels Typically Last?

Small solar panels typically last around 10 to 15 years, depending on their solar panel durability and how well you maintain them. Factors like exposure to weather, quality of materials, and frequency of use influence their lifespan. You can prolong their life by keeping them clean and protected from extreme conditions. While the lifespan of small panels varies, investing in high-quality options usually ensures longer-lasting, reliable power in emergencies.

Can Small Solar Systems Power All Emergency Devices?

Small solar systems can power some emergency devices, but their ability depends on solar panel efficiency and the energy demands of your devices. You might run essential items like flashlights, radios, or small chargers, but larger appliances probably won’t be supported. To guarantee reliable emergency power sources, choose a system with high-efficiency solar panels and plan your device usage carefully, focusing on critical needs during outages.

What Maintenance Is Required for Small Solar Setups?

Ever wonder if your small solar setup is ready when you need it most? You should regularly clean the panels to make certain they operate efficiently, especially after dirt or snow. Check the battery’s health to maximize its longevity, and occasionally inspect connections for corrosion or damage. Performing these simple maintenance tasks keeps your emergency power reliable, so you’re prepared when it counts the most.

Are Portable Solar Panels Waterproof and Weather-Resistant?

Portable solar panels are designed with solar panel durability and weatherproof features, making them generally waterproof and weather-resistant. You can rely on them to withstand light rain, sun exposure, and wind. However, it’s wise to verify the manufacturer’s specifications, as some models may have limited water resistance. To guarantee longevity, consider storing your portable solar panel in a dry place when not in use and avoid prolonged exposure to harsh weather conditions.

How Much Do Small Solar Kits Cost on Average?

Small solar kits typically cost between $50 and $300, making them a wallet-friendly option for emergency power. Think of it as planting a seed—your investment grows into reliable backup energy when needed. Your cost analysis should consider affordability factors like size, wattage, and brand. While some kits offer basic features, others provide advanced options, so choose one that fits your budget and power needs for peace of mind.
